Runbook fragment — account recovery during the Pondermill broker upgrade. While the broker cluster migrates from v3 to v4, operator accounts are temporarily locked and single-sign-on is disabled. The security reviewer should verify that recovery uses the offline admin identity only. To assume that identity on the jump host, supply the recovery passphrase below.

strongbox words: oliael-gilax-lamael

- [ ] Step 9: Escrow the Nightloom scheduler master key. As the incoming contractor, note that Nightloom triggers all nightly backfill jobs, and its credential store cannot be rebuilt from source — loss means manually re-registering every job owner. Photograph nothing. Record the key fingerprint in the ceremony ledger, have the witness countersign, and place the sealed envelope in the Ashgrove cabinet. Write the recovery passphrase on the enclosed card exactly as shown below.

strongbox words: druath-quenael

## Configuration

Hey support folks — Bucketeer (our A/B assignment service) reads everything from `.env`, so no code changes needed for most tweaks. `BUCKETEER_STICKY_TTL` controls how long a user stays in their assigned variant, and `BUCKETEER_SALT_ROTATION` should stay at `weekly` unless the Velma team says otherwise. Most tickets you'll see are just a missing signing credential. To fix those, add the following line to the service's `.env` file:

vault entry, kahof-fajof: LEDGER_TOKEN20=252fb2f2c70cd73a28be